So, the Mule has a lover. He is indeed sterile, but due to some strange biological phenomenon he procreates. Neither he, nor his lover know she is pregnant when he dies. About six months after his death, his lover dies in childbirth.
The child is a girl. The girl ends up in an orphanage on Trantor. She is named Adria and given the last name Nova - there is a predefined repeating series of surnames given to orphans by the Trantor authorities purely for administrative purposes, and she ends up being a Nova. Not that this would matter.
She is a rebellious girl, uncapable and unwilling to fit in a broken society.
She keeps her gift of reading and influencing emotions to herself, not being too good at controlling it.
She runs away from the orphanage and ends up in a street gang, being accepted for her "gift" of pickpocketing (that is not her real gift, but anyway). She also plays the flute in the streets for money, but what she earns is never enough, hence the need to belong to the gang.
One thing leads to another and the Second Foundation starts pursuing her. (I don't know which these "things" are 😅) Realizing she is hunted down by telepaths and being a clever girl, she soon grasps who her pursuers are. And who she is. And whose daughter she is.
Taking after her father, Adria is quite vengeful and is now determined to expose those who defeated her father. The galaxy by now is pretty divided in terms of liking the Second Foundation: there are the Kalgan authorities who regret the Mule's passing and suspect interferences on the part of the Second Foundation, there are the First Foundation authorities who are not fond of the idea of the Second Foundation ruling the galaxy from the shadows.
She just aims to expose the Second Foundation, not to destroy them (she is just 16 wtf). The girl does not do it for power, but for justice, as she has the least intention to rule any empire.
